New DEC/ECC Headquarters

Project Summary and Scope

January 2023, the City of Richmond (COR) commissioned Dewberry, a national architecture and engineering firm specializing in the programming, planning and design of ECC/911 and EOC facilities to conduct a short term and long term space and site needs study for a new state of the art Public Safety Operations Center.

The study looked at the spatial and operational requirements for departments that fall under the Department of Emergency Communications (DEC), Office of Emergency Management (OEM) and RVA 311 with space to accommodate projected 20-year growth.

Project Status Updates

Project Milestones & Status Update- Dewberry has completed the conceptual plan and DEC/ECC has approved the conceptual plan.  No location has been determined.
